SUMMARY:"Young Worker Health and Safety – Reducing Workplace Injuries and
  Illnesses"
DESCRIPTION:Featured speakers this year will be Laurel Kincl\, University o
 f Oregon and Diane Bush\, University of California at Berkeley. Research in
 dicates that young workers are injured at higher rates than\nadults—despi
 te the fact the workers under age 18 are prohibited from doing the most haz
 ardous types of work. Young workers tend to receive minimal or inadequate t
 raining on safety and health issues\nand have unique risk factors for injur
 y. Lack of awareness of these issues and appropriate resources extends to e
 mployers\, parents\, educators\, and health-care providers. Other states ha
 ve established\npartnerships\, resource centers and programs to build state
  capacity for efforts to improve young worker safety and health. Learn abou
 t the scope of the problem and what young worker safety\ninitiatives are un
 derway in other states. We will focus on what is currently happening in Ore
 gon\, including approaches for improving safety and health awareness among 
 young workers and their\nemployers\, and initiatives being planned by the n
 ewly formed Oregon Young Worker Health and Safety Coalition. Finally\, we w
 ill discuss what research is needed to improve young worker injury data and
 \nto evaluate the effectiveness of intervention approaches. Please respond
